Re: 4th gen. Shuffle works partially!!

by Music Diva » Wed Sep 22, 2010 12:43 am

MM seems to recognize the 4th gen. Shuffle. I'll test it for certain and report back. Perhaps the spoken menus may not work yet, but if even the playlist function and/or music work, I'm good! I'll just restore and sync again when official support comes through.


Edit 1: Songs but not playlists registered in iTunes 10. I will test to see if I can at least play songs.

Edit 1.1: Just waiting on it to charge a little more before using it, I don't want to shorten battery life. It says to wait 3 hours the first time. :(

Edit 2: Only general music playback in alphabetical order works, and probably shuffle mode. "Copy playlists" is disabled in MM, I noticed a bit later, so that's why playlists won't show up. The voice over will not go any further than "all songs". It seems to operate as a 2nd gen. Shuffle right now, but since it's only 2GB, I won't complain about no playlists.

Re: iTunes 10 - confirmed safe!

by MaFt » Thu Sep 09, 2010 6:27 am

try force closing iPod app (double tap home button to bring up task manager then press and hold ipod icon til it wobbles then press the red minus). then restart the ipod app.

if you're on 3G with no multitasking then restart the phone to totally kill iPod.
